At the intersection of ophthalmology, neuroscience, and psychiatry, researchers have developed contact lenses that deliver bioelectric stimulation directly through the eye, alleviating depression symptoms in mice as effectively as Prozac. The approach sidesteps the biological barriers that make pharmaceutical antidepressants unpredictable, offering instead a direct, adjustable modulation of neural activity. Article uses sensationalized framing comparing early-stage mouse research to established medication, potentially overstating clinical significance of preliminary findings.
Novelty-driven sensationalism with direct pharmaceutical comparison. Headlines emphasize dramatic equivalence ('Match Prozac,' 'As Much As Taking Prozac') rather than contextualizing as preliminary animal research. Frames innovation as solution-oriented rather than cautionary about translational gaps.

Bioelectric contact lenses show promise as depression treatment matching Prozac efficacy in mice, potentially disrupting pharmaceutical and medical device markets with non-drug alternatives.
If commercialized, could offer non-pharmaceutical depression treatment option reducing medication side effects and dependency risks. However, early-stage technology means high costs initially, limited accessibility, and uncertain long-term safety/efficacy in humans.
FDA would need to establish regulatory pathways for bioelectric medical devices. Potential reimbursement debates between insurers and manufacturers. Mental health parity laws may require coverage consideration. Patent/IP frameworks for novel neurotechnology needed.
